Can't get away from work on Saturday's, so I called in sick to Church on Sunday. I don't make a habit of this, but I just could'nt stand it any longer. Launched around 6:45 and headed out. Started with some top-water plugs, had a couple slap at it but no takers. Finally, had a nice red blow it up and break me off :smt010 . Struggled early only netting 2 reds and 1 flounder before lunch. Really nice flounder red #1 was 17" and # 2 was 21". About 12:30, things picked up some. We netted 5 more reds 18", 22", 22" 25" and 26.75", and 1 trout that went 21". Headed in around 2:00. Beautiful day, lots of fun, even the Fed. game warden who checked us when we go to the hill couldn't turn this day south. :beer: :beer: :thumbup: :o :o
